    Just so we have a communication point for this thread, this is how I feel on the subject...again, this is just MHO.....
    MOST recreational "Weekend Bank fishermen", or "Fishing Families", etc, don't realize what it takes to get Big Crappie. They think they just appear, and mistakenly think that they can keep catching Big Crappie and it will always be like that...they don't realize that a Crappie hatches from an egg and that maybe only 1% gets to legal size. They don't understand or think about, all that a fish has to go through OR NEEDS to get to SLAB SIZE.
    They don't realize that setting up honey holes congregates the fish to be caught and makes it easier to catch fish, but, it puts even more pressure on the fishery, because less people are catching more fish in a cycle....Guides and regular fishermen should understand this, and know about conservation, so they can do their part to help keep the fishery stable...this is why State's have put Creel and size limits on the BIG NAME Crappie lakes...because normal people left "to there own" would over harvest and destroy the Fishery. Now, because of over harvest, stunting, wild population swings in the Crappie populations, State's have brought those Creel and Size limits to other lakes/etc, to help stabilize populations in other "Regular" lakes.
    If True fishermen do their part by adding things to benefit the entire fishery ecosystem, from the bottom up, they can make the fishery even better and more productive and counteract some of the BAD that goes on at our lakes!

    We all hide, or try to hide cover, for different reasons....at our home lake, we had to try and hide cover the best we could because our lake had been stripped of many fish (for several different reasons) and we were trying to bring the fishery back and make it even stronger and better.
    A fisherman that puts in a honey hole and fishes it on weekends, once a month, or whatever, is different from someone who puts in cover and fishes it every day and expects to continually limit off these areas. When someone makes a point that ALL the people he knows is doing the same thing, it raises questions about how can this be sustained with the added normal fishing pressure??
    Everyone that puts in cover takes the chance on being "Found Out" and having "The Lake's Cover" fished.
    Guys at our home lake have gone as far, as to never fished the cover that was meant for the lake, just so we don't tip people off...I know that sounds stupid or selfish, but that cover was not meant as a Honey Hole for anyone, it was meant to produce and raise fish that would spread into the entire lake.

    If only 1 point of mine gets across to the guys on here, it is to add a little bit of cover for the entire lifecycle of our favorite fish....to keep things healthy for all of you, they need dense cover close to spawning areas for fry, tight cover for small fish, and larger cover for slabs...but if you are lucky enough to have a lake that already has all of this...ENJOY it, while you can!
